The Olympique de Marseille remains on the lookout for offensive reinforcements to improve its workforce. The LOSC player, Edon Zhegrova, is one of the names regularly mentioned, hailed for his performances since his arrival in the Lille club. Although no official contact has been established to date, OM’s interest persists. Discussions between the leaders, Pablo Longoria for OM and Olivier Lรฉtang for LOSC, have not yet taken place, despite a good personal understanding between the two men that could facilitate future negotiations. The LOSC had initially set a price of more than 20 million euros for Zhegrova, but a financial agreement of around 15 million euros fixed, supplemented by bonuses, could allow its signature. OM also seeks to alleviate its offensive sector by considering the departures of Maupay, Harit and Mumbagna, which could free up space for Zhegrova’s arrival.
Parallel to this track, Olympique de Marseille officially welcomed Timothy Weah, a young winger of the Juventus, in loan with option of purchase. The arrival of the 25-year-old was celebrated with enthusiasm by nearly 300 fans at Marignane Airport, in a festive atmosphere. The player, accompanied by his family, including his mother who manages his interests and his father George Weah, former OM glory, expressed his gratitude and emotion for this warm welcome. Weah’s arrival is particularly expected after a period of uncertainty with the Juventus.
Before officially engaging with OM, Timothy Weah will spend his medical visit Wednesday, the last stage before joining the Phocรฉan club. This signature marks a new stage in the career of the young wingman, who continues in the footsteps of his father, OM legend. This recruit is part of a strategy to strengthen the Marseille workforce, aimed at bringing depth and quality to the offensive sector.
